Output 51ce0063ce789075eaa0aa26475700e6eee7fc88db17322640effcbdc6b0c23d:27

value
868846
script pubkey
OP_0 OP_PUSHBYTES_32 51d03d1bfb014394cf94d7c50dcb301bce5e062962f9d8a499c81152b600486f
address
bc1q28gr6xlmq9pefnu56lzsmjesr089up3fvtua3fyeeqg49dsqfphsmelx5k
transaction
51ce0063ce789075eaa0aa26475700e6eee7fc88db17322640effcbdc6b0c23d
spent
true